Good to know

The air purifier comes with a particle filter to clean the air from different particles as efficiently as possible. The replacement filter to be used is UPPÅTVIND filter for particle removal.

Optimised for rooms of 7 m2 where air is filtered through the air purifier 5 times per hour. It is also fine to use in larger rooms, with a bit longer cleaning time – or use several to cover a larger area.

The particle filter is optimised to filter away more than 99.5 percent of small airborne particles such as PM2.5 particles, dust and pollen

Activities in the home like cooking and using an open fireplace and sprays can release harmful PM2.5 particles. They can also seep in from polluted outdoor air.

PM2.5 are small inhalable particles, that measure 0.1-2.5 micrometres.

Practical cable management allows you to easily slide the cord into one corner of the air purifier to hide it and avoid frustrating cord clutter.

Check regularly if the filters are dirty. A LED indicator illuminates when the particle filter needs to be checked and possibly replaced. It’s recommended to replace the particle filter after max. 6 months.

The particle filter is tested according to EN 1822-1 and ISO 29463-3, which corresponds to class EPA12 and means that it filters away more than 99.5% of all airborne particles.

EPA12 filters are used so that the air purifier delivers as much clean air as possible while keeping the noise level and energy consumption down.

Clean Air Delivery Rate (CADR): Lowest fan speed 31 m3/h, highest fan speed 95 m3/h.

Noise level: Lowest fan speed 31 dB, highest fan speed 55 dB.

Power consumption: Lowest fan speed 2.4W, highest fan speed 8.0W.

Technical information

UPPÅTVIND

Air purifier

Article Number504.982.24
Recommended room size7 m2 (75 sq ft)
CADR (Clean Air Delivery Rate) with particle and gas filter31 - 95 m3/h (18 - 55 CFM)
Maximum wattage8 W
Available filter typesParticle filter
Particle filter type (included in the package)EPA 12 (EN 1822-1, ISO 29463-3)
Efficiency of the particle filter99.5%

Great Purifier that is smart compatible. And very low power.Anonymous reviewerThis is a great purifier, small and looks great in our house. I can confirm that it can work with a smart plug. I was worried that when the smart plug turn off, then on again the purifier would return back to standby (off), but it doesn’t. So you can use a smart plug to turn it on and off via Apple Home like I use. Additionally the purifier uses hardly any power, even on the top setting. On medium setting it uses 0.6 of a watt. Ikea has made a very good product here.5
